Discover the Benefits of Parsley Tea
Parsley is a treasure trove of antioxidants and vitamins A, C, and K. It aids in flushing out excess fluids from your body, diminishing swelling and bloating. The diuretic properties in parsley stimulate urine production, helping in eliminating surplus salt and water. This process can alleviate the pressure and swelling often experienced in the lower parts of your body.
Crafting Your Own Parsley Tea
Ingredients:
- A handful of fresh parsley (or 2 tablespoons of dried parsley)
- 1 quart (4 cups) of water
- Optional: Honey or lemon for added flavor
Instructions:
- Boil Water: Start by bringing the water to a boil in a pot.
- Add Parsley: Incorporate the fresh or dried parsley into the boiling water. Ensure fresh parsley is well washed to eliminate any impurities.
- Simmer: Reduce the heat and let the mixture simmer for 5-10 minutes. The longer it simmers, the more robust the tea flavor will be.
- Strain and Serve: Remove the pot from the heat and strain out the parsley. Pour the tea into a cup.
- Flavorful Touch: To enhance the taste, consider adding honey or a splash of lemon.
Tips for Enjoying Parsley Tea
Drink Moderately: Enjoy parsley tea once or twice a day to aid in reducing swelling. Morning or early afternoon consumption is preferable to avoid frequent trips to the bathroom at night due to its diuretic properties.
Choose Freshness: Opt for fresh parsley whenever possible to reap the maximum health benefits. Dried parsley can be a convenient substitute, but ensure it is fresh and of good quality.
Stay Hydrated: Despite its diuretic effect, ensure you stay hydrated throughout the day by drinking ample water.
Precautions to Keep in Mind
Health Considerations: Individuals with kidney issues or those taking diuretic medications should consult with a healthcare provider before integrating any new herbal remedy, such as parsley tea.
During Pregnancy: Pregnant women are advised to refrain from consuming large quantities of parsley tea, as it can impact hormonal and fluid balance.
Medication Awareness: Parsley may interact with certain medications like blood thinners and diuretics, so seek advice from a healthcare provider if you are on any medications.
